What happens if drink expired soda?
The first thing to go bad with any soft drink is the loss of CO2 (the carbon dioxide which makes the soda fizz when you pour a glass). So, it is not harmful to drink soda if the bubbles begin to diminish and then eventually disappear (6-9 months past the best by date), but it will taste flat.
CAN expired Coke kill you?
CAN expired soft drink kill you? There is no safety issue with expired soda. The ingredients (purified water, sweeter, carbonation and flavouring) do not degrade into anything toxic.
CAN expired diet soda make you sick?
Carbonated soft drinks or sodas are not perishable, and are safe past the date stamped on the container. Eventually flavor and carbonation will decrease. For best quality, consume unopened diet sodas within 3 months after the date expires; regular sodas within 9 months.

What happens if you drink a Mountain Dew after the expiration date?
Sodas are generally considered non-perishable goods, so even if you drink them after the expiration date on the label, you won’t get sick and nothing bad will happen to you. Those expiration dates on soda bottles like Mountain Dew are for flavor and taste, not whether the beverage is safe to consume.

Is there an expiration date for Coke and Pepsi?
But remember that if Coke and Pepsi, like a lot of other soft drinks, usually have a best by date and not an expiration date. Because of this distinction, you may safely use Coke to compliment your favorite meal for months after the best before date has lapsed.
